> I realize Yahoo's own instructions about their groups are highly
> confusing and can seem very intimidating to a newcomer. One point
> that seems to have confused lots of potential applicants is that
> to be a member of a Yahoo group you need to have a Yahoo *ID* and
> a Yahoo *profile*--even if the profile is mostly blank--but you
> do *NOT* need a Yahoo e-mail address! I also believe even if you
> have signed up for a Yahoo e-mail address you can still change the
> address you have the group's e-mails sent to a non-Yahoo address--
> I think Robin Panza has done this, for example (hopefully she's
> received the A7 messages that are beginning to circulate at her
> desired address!).
